The is the former home and workshop of Peter Paul Rubens in . Purchased in 1610, Rubens had the Flemish townhouse renovated and extended on the basis of designs by Rubens himself. is situated 1 km southwest of Residentie Marbella.

is a historic neighbourhood in the city of , Belgium, known primarily as the city's red-light district. The district is located close to the old port and north of the historic centre of Antwerp.

Antwerp's diamond district, also known as the Diamond Quarter, and dubbed the Square Mile, is an area within the city of , . It consists of several square blocks covering an area of about one square mile.
